1500+ mile trip, mileage report, best yet

Just thought I would share my results of a recent trip I took, bobtail, with the new truck. I sold my motorcycle to a gentleman in Pensacola, FL and he paid me to deliver it to his doorstep so for the first half of the trip, the truck was outfitted as such:






I will be the first to say it, I should have bought a long bed. Ah well, maybe next time...lol...for comparison's sake, here is the trucks vitals for this trip:

-6.7L CTD, all emissions in place, all stock
-G56 6-Speed Manual Transmission, all stock
-3.42 gears
-325/70R17 tires with speedometer calibrated perfectly as verified by Magellan GPS
-19860 miles at time of departure
-Amsoil 5w40 CJ-4 Synthetic oil with Wix oil filter, replaced right before departure
-Amsoil Universal Synthetic ATF (ATF+4 compatible) in transmission and transfer case, replaced right before departure
-Amsoil 75w90 gear oil in front and rear differentials, replaced right before departure
-MOPAR fuel filter, replaced right before departure
-Amsoil Nanofiber air filter, replaced right before departure
-Bully Dog on STOCK setting; only installed for tire size correction
-Cruise control used for entire trip, set at 63mph (1600rpm in 6th gear)

I fueled 3 times, here are the numbers:

Fill stop #1, Hammond, LA
Miles on tank: 552.3
Total miles: 552.3
Gallons filled: 31.766
Total gallons: 31.766
Hand calculated MPG: 17.387
Average trip MPG: 17.387
EVIC MPG: 19.0

Fill stop #2, Iowa, LA
Miles on tank: 590.6
Total miles: 1142.9
Gallons filled: 33.122
Total gallons: 64.888
Hand calculated MPG: 17.831
Average trip MPG: 17.613
EVIC MPG: 19.6

Fill stop #3, Alice, TX
Miles on tank: 391.7
Total miles: 1534.6
Gallons filled: 22.132
Total gallons: 87.02
Hand calculated MPG: 17.698
Average trip MPG: 17.635
EVIC MPG: 17.5

Note: The EVIC was reset right as the trip began and was NOT reset again for the remainder of the trip. I find it interesting that it was so far off for the first 1100 miles then gradually came down to become almost perfectly accurate by the end of the 1500 mile trip.

Note: My MIL came on while in Pensacola. I pulled both p2262 and p0513 codes from my scanner. Great, turbo is gummed up. After 760 miles of freeway driving and the EB on 100% of the time, the turbo STILL gets clogged up from the EGR. Nothing I could do about it, so I headed home. After my 2nd fuel stop in Iowa, LA, the light did not come back on and has not returned. The codes are still stored, however, and the truck is currently at the dealership getting the turbo cleaned.

Synopsis: I don't know if it is the fact that the truck is now over 20K miles and getting broken in or the Amsoil fluids throughout or the 3.42 gears with taller tires, but the mileage is almost bearable now.
